Charles Brulay (died 1801) was a French official during the French Revolution.
During the revolution the royal crypt at Saint-Denis was looted, and Brulay stole numerous relics, including the jaw of Dagobert I, a piece of the skull of Louis IX, the teeth of Henry III, the hair of Philip II and a mummified leg of Catherine de' Medici. He later sold them at an auction.
